Hearts of Oak faces Elmina Sharks on Sunday in a match-day 25 of the 2020/21 Ghana Premier League at the Accra Sports Stadium

The game which is expected to be full of fireworks will kick off at 6 pm local time.

The Phobians will be looking forward to securing a second consecutive victory after they pipped Bechem 1-0 in mid-week at Nana Fosu Gyeabour Park – their first win in 7 years.

Enterprising midfielder, Ibrahim Sslifu snatched the only goal on the day, ending the Hunters’ long home invincibility record.

Hearts are on excellent form and victory over the Sharks will strengthen their title chances. Hearts are currently on 40 points and sit on the second spot with a 4-point difference from Asante Kotoko – who are occupying the to spot. 

But coach Samuel Boadu’s side will again be without some of key players due to injury. Nurudeen is currently in a recovery state and Frederick Ansah Botchwey is still out due to a groin injury.

Samuel Boadu’s charges have lost one, drawn one and won two in their last four outings – heading into this game, they are buoyed by the rare win in Bechem.

Sharks are expected to provide a stiffer opposition as they continue their quest to beat the drop at the end of the season.

They have not been impressive on the road in the current campaign.

They have amassed four points from their three matches.

They won 2-1 against AshantiGold in match day 22 before falling to Inter Allies 2-0 in the following week.

They were held 1-1 at home by Karela United FC in match day 24.

They have 30 points seated 12th on the league table.

Elmina Sharks hosted the Phobians in the first round of the league with both teams scoring.

James Bissue found the net for Elmina Sharks whiles a beautiful header from Victor Aidoo from a Fatawu cross brought the phobians level to end the game 1–1.
